Identifying and Fixing Coolant Leaks
Coolant leaks often begin as minor drips but can quickly develop into serious issues if ignored. How can you recognize a leak? Common signs include unexplained drops in coolant levels, visible puddles beneath your vehicle, or a sweet odor inside the cabin. These symptoms signal a compromised cooling system, increasing the risk of engine overheating and failure.
At Cleveland Auto Repair, LLC, we use pressure testing and thermal imaging to accurately locate leaks. Potential sources include:
- Radiator cracks caused by corrosion or impact damage
- Worn or brittle hoses developing cracks or holes
- Faulty water pump seals allowing fluid escape
- Defective thermostat housings or gasket failures
Once detected, our team provides expert repairs or replacements to restore system integrity. Promptly addressing leaks not only prevents overheating but also protects against engine corrosion and expensive future repairs.
Importance of Regular Radiator Fluid Exchanges
Routine radiator fluid exchanges are often underestimated by vehicle owners, yet neglecting this maintenance can have serious consequences. Over time, coolant degrades, losing its anti-corrosive and anti-freezing properties. Contaminants build up, clogging the radiator and reducing heat transfer efficiency.
Regular fluid exchanges provide multiple benefits:
- Extend radiator and engine lifespan by preventing corrosion and buildup
- Maintain consistent engine temperature to optimize performance
- Improve fuel efficiency by reducing engine strain
- Lower the risk of sudden breakdowns due to overheating
Experts recommend radiator fluid exchanges every 30,000 to 50,000 miles, depending on your vehicle and driving habits. Cleveland Auto Repair, LLC customizes service intervals based on your specific needs and Cleveland’s seasonal climate variations.

Role of Thermostat in Engine Cooling and Common Failures
The thermostat regulates coolant flow between the engine and radiator, acting as the engine’s temperature guardian. When cold, the thermostat stays closed to help the engine warm up quickly. Upon reaching optimal temperature, it opens to allow coolant circulation and dissipate excess heat. This balance ensures efficient fuel combustion and prevents thermal stress.
As a mechanical device, thermostats can wear out or malfunction. A stuck-closed thermostat traps coolant in the engine, causing rapid overheating. Conversely, a stuck-open thermostat leads to an engine running too cool, reducing performance and increasing emissions. Both conditions harm engine health and fuel efficiency.
Watch for these common thermostat issues:
- Erratic temperature gauge readings fluctuating between hot and cold
- Engine overheating despite sufficient coolant
- Heater malfunction or inconsistent cabin temperature
- Coolant leaks near the thermostat housing

Water Pump Maintenance and Replacement Services
Often overlooked, the water pump plays a critical role in circulating coolant throughout the engine’s cooling system. Driven by the engine’s belt, it moves coolant from the radiator into the engine block and back, facilitating heat transfer and maintaining stable temperatures.
Water pump failure typically presents as coolant leaks, unusual noises, or overheating. Over time, bearings and seals wear out, causing leaks that reduce coolant volume and pressure. A faulty impeller also diminishes coolant flow, leading to localized overheating and potential engine damage.

Inspecting and Replacing Cooling System Hoses
Cooling system hoses transport coolant between the engine, radiator, and heater core. These flexible rubber components endure constant temperature swings, pressure changes, and chemical exposure, making them susceptible to wear and degradation. Noticing soft spots or bulges on your hoses signals that replacement is overdue.
Regular inspections help prevent unexpected failures. Cleveland Auto Repair, LLC recommends checking hoses for:
- Cracks or splits that may cause leaks
- Bulging or swelling indicating weakened hose walls
- Hardening or brittleness from prolonged heat exposure
- Loose or corroded clamps that risk hose detachment
Ignoring these signs can lead to sudden hose ruptures, rapid coolant loss, and engine overheating. Our technicians use pressure testing and visual inspections to thoroughly assess hose condition. Batteries in Cleveland 44115: Connection to Cooling System Performance
Though seemingly unrelated, the vehicle’s battery significantly impacts the cooling system. It powers components like the electric water pump, cooling fans, and temperature sensors—essential for maintaining optimal engine temperature.
Cleveland’s 44115 area experiences extreme temperature swings that challenge battery performance. Cold weather reduces battery capacity, while heat accelerates corrosion. A weak or failing battery can cause intermittent cooling fan operation or erratic sensor readings, leading to inefficient cooling and potential overheating.
